6 1.1 Generl BAT onlusions for the pulp nd pper industry The proess speifi BAT onlusions inluded in Setions 1.2 to 1.6 pply, in ddition to the generl BAT onlusions mentioned in this setion Environmentl mngement system BAT 1. In order to improve the overll environmentl performne of plnts for the prodution of pulp, pper nd ord, BAT is to implement nd dhere to n environmentl mngement system (EMS) tht inorportes ll of the following fetures: ) ommitment of the mngement, inluding senior mngement; ) definition of n environmentl poliy tht inludes the ontinuous improvement of the instlltion y the mngement; ) plnning nd estlishing the neessry proedures, ojetives nd trgets, in onjuntion with finnil plnning nd investment; d) implementtion of proedures pying prtiulr ttention to: i. struture nd responsiility ii. trining, wreness nd ompetene iii. ommunition iv. employee involvement v. doumenttion vi. effiient proess ontrol vii. mintenne progrmmes viii. emergeny prepredness nd response ix. sfegurding ompline with environmentl legisltion; e) heking performne nd tking orretive tion, pying prtiulr ttention to: i. monitoring nd mesurement (see lso the Referene Doument on the Generl Priniples of Monitoring) ii. orretive nd preventive tion iii. mintenne of reords iv. independent (where prtile) internl nd externl uditing in order to determine whether or not the EMS onforms to plnned rrngements nd hs een properly implemented nd mintined; f) review of the EMS nd its ontinuing suitility, dequy nd effetiveness y senior mngement; g) following the development of lener tehnologies; h) onsidertion for the environmentl impts from the eventul deommissioning of the instlltion t the stge of designing new plnt, nd throughout its operting life; i) pplition of setorl enhmrking on regulr sis. Appliility The sope (e.g. level of detils) nd nture of the EMS (e.g. stndrdised or non-stndrdised) will generlly e relted to the nture, sle nd omplexity of the instlltion, nd the rnge of environmentl impts it my hve. 6

BAT is to regulrly monitor nd ssess diffuse totl redued sulphur emissions from relevnt soures. Desription The ssessment of diffuse totl redued sulphur emissions n e done y periodi mesurement nd ssessment of diffuse emissions tht re emitted from different soures (e.g. the fire line, tnks, hip ins et.) y diret mesurements. 12

In order to redue odour emissions nd totl redued sulphur emissions due to strong nd wek odorous gses, BAT is to prevent diffuse emissions y pturing ll proess-sed sulphur ontining off-gses, inluding ll vents with sulphur-ontining emissions, y pplying ll of the tehniques given elow. Tehnique Desription Colletion systems for strong nd wek odorous gses, omprising the following fetures: overs, sution hoods, duts, nd extrtion system with suffiient pity; ontinuous lek detetion system; sfety mesures nd equipment. Ininertion n e rried out using: reovery oiler Ininertion of lime kiln ( 1 ) strong nd wek nonondensle gses dedited NCG urner equipped with wet sruers for SO X removl; or power oiler ( 2 ) To ensure the onstnt vilility of ininertion for odorous strong gses, k-up systems re instlled. Lime kilns n serve s k-up for reovery oilers; further k-up equipment re flres nd pkge oiler Reording unvilility of the ininertion system nd ny resulting emissions ( 3 ) ( 1 ) The SO X emission levels of the lime kiln inrese signifintly when strong non-ondensle gses (NCG) re fed to the kiln nd no lkline sruer is used. ( 2 ) Applile for the tretment of wek odorous gses. ( 3 ) Applile for the tretment of strong odorous gses. Appliility Generlly pplile for new plnts nd for mjor refurishments of existing plnts. The instlltion of neessry equipment my e diffiult for existing plnts due to lyout nd spe restritions. The ppliility of ininertion might e limited for sfety resons, nd in this se wet sruers ould e used. BAT-ssoited emission level of totl redued sulphur (TRS) in residul wek gses emitted is kg S/ADt. 17

Due to this, reovery oiler with low emission levels for SO 2, my e on the higher end of the rnge for NO x nd vie vers. ( 2 ) The tul NO X emission level of reovery oiler depends on the DS ontent nd the nitrogen ontent of the lk liquor, nd the mount nd omintion of NCG nd other nitrogen ontining flows (e.g. dissolving tnk vent gs, methnol seprted from the ondenste, iosludge) urnt. The higher the DS ontent, the nitrogen ontent in the lk liquor, nd the mount of NCG nd other nitrogen ontining flows urnt, the loser the emissions will e to the upper end of the BAT-AEL rnge.
